Traveler has been living in the Four Corners area since 1991, much of the time on the Navajo Reservation near the Canyon de Chelly National Monument in northeast Arizona. My goal is to present highlights of the wonderful trails, mountains and canyons of the area, with a little of the environemntal and cultural overlays. If you are in the area, be sure to visit the National Parks: Mesa Verde, Canyonlands, Arches, Canyons of the Ancients, Hovenweep, Petrified Forest, Chaco Canyon, Natural Bridges, and the National Forests, San Juan and Manti-La Sal.
